JUST IN: Police Raid Auxiliary’s Home, Recover Weapons, Ammunition
The residence of Mukaila Lamidi, also known as Auxiliary, the fired chairman of Park Management System, was searched by the Oyo State Police Command.
An online news platform (not CityMirror) reported that the police allegedly raided his Ibadan home on Tuesday morning and found firearms and ammunition.
Auxiliary was alleged with engaging in acts of violence and illegal behavior that disturbed the state’s peace. He was also accused of planning the attack on certain state House of Assembly members in March 2020.
